Abstract: A display panel is provided. The display panel includes a driving back plate and a pixel layer disposed on a side of the driving back plate. The pixel layer includes a plurality of pixels, and the pixel includes m color sub-pixels for emitting color light and k white sub-pixels for emitting white light, wherein m and k are both integers greater than 1. The k white sub-pixels are configured to adjust the luminance of the pixel.

Abstract: The present disclosure provides a display panel, a method for preparing the same, and a display device. The display panel includes: a display substrate, including a base substrate, a driving transistor embedded on the base substrate, and a first electrode layer located on the base substrate; an encapsulation protection structure located on the display substrate and surrounding a display area of the display substrate; a light emitting layer located on a surface of the first electrode layer away from the base substrate; a second electrode layer located on a surface of the light emitting layer away from the base substrate; and a first encapsulation layer located on a surface of the second electrode layer away from the base substrate.

Abstract: A display substrate and a manufacturing method and a display device are provided. The display substrate includes: a base substrate, a first insulation layer, a first electrode pattern, a connecting electrode pattern, a second electrode, a light-emitting functional layer, and a first filling layer. The second electrode is connected with the connecting electrode pattern, the second electrode and the first electrode pattern are spaced apart from each other. The light-emitting functional layer is located between the first electrode pattern and the second electrode. The first filling layer is located between the connecting electrode pattern and the first electrode pattern. The first filling layer and the light-emitting functional layer are different layers; a portion of the first insulation layer that is located between the first electrode pattern and the connecting electrode pattern has a groove, and the first filling layer is at least partially located in the groove.

Abstract: An electronic device substrate, a manufacturing method thereof, and an electronic device are provided. The electronic device substrate includes a base substrate, a first insulating layer, and light-emitting sub-units, a first conductive member and a second conductive member, which are on a side of the first insulating layer away from the base substrate. The light-emitting sub-units and the first conductive member are respectively in array region and periphery region, and the second conductive member is between the first conductive member and the array region; orthogonal projections of the first and second conductive members on the base substrate are spaced apart; each light-emitting sub-unit includes first and second driving electrodes, second driving electrodes of the light-emitting sub-units are integrated to form a first common electrode layer; the periphery region further includes a second common electrode layer electrically connected to the first conductive member and the first common electrode layer.

Abstract: A display panel and a method for manufacturing a display panel are disclosed. The display panel includes a first sub-pixel region and a second sub-pixel region which are adjacent to each other. The display panel includes a substrate and a first conductive layer, an organic functional layer, and a second conductive layer which are sequentially on the substrate. The organic functional layer includes a charge generation layer, and the charge generation layer includes a first charge generation layer portion and a second charge generation layer portion which are in the first sub-pixel region and the second sub-pixel region, respectively. The display panel further includes a spacer between the first sub-pixel region and the second sub-pixel region, and the spacer disconnects the first charge generation layer portion and the second charge generation layer portion.

Abstract: The present disclosure provides a line drive signal enhancement circuit, a shift register unit, and a display panel, and relates to the technical field of display. The line drive signal enhancement circuit includes a control unit, an inverter unit, a first output unit and a second output unit. The control unit has a first peripheral control terminal and a second peripheral control terminal respectively loaded with two inverted signals, and the input terminal is electrically connected with the first power supply lead. The first output unit and the second output unit both have two input terminals. The two input terminals are respectively electrically connected with the first power supply lead and the second power supply lead. The output terminal of the control unit is electrically connected with the control terminal of the first output unit and/or the control terminal of the second output unit.

Abstract: A light-emitting diode display panel, a manufacturing method thereof, and an organic light-emitting diode display device are provided. The light-emitting diode display panel includes: a base substrate including a display region and a peripheral region surrounding the display region; a plurality of sub-pixels located in the display region and located at a side of the base substrate; a color-resistance layer located at a side of a second electrode in the sub-pixel away from the base substrate; and a light-blocking structure located in the peripheral region and being an annular structure surrounding the plurality of sub-pixels. The light-blocking structure includes a first light-blocking structure and a second light-blocking structure. The first light-blocking structure includes at least one interval extending in a direction from the display region pointing to the peripheral region. The second light-blocking structure at least fully fills the interval.

Abstract: A display substrate and a manufacturing method and a display device are provided. The display substrate includes: a first electrode pattern, a connecting electrode pattern, a second electrode, and a light-emitting functional layer. The first electrode pattern is located in a display region and includes a plurality of first electrodes spaced apart from each other. The connecting electrode pattern is located in a peripheral region and includes a plurality of connecting electrodes. The second electrode is connected with the connecting electrode pattern, the second electrode and the first electrode pattern being spaced apart from each other. The light-emitting functional layer is located between the first electrode pattern and the second electrode, the connecting electrode pattern surrounds the first electrode pattern, and at least two of the plurality of connecting electrodes are each of a block shape and are spaced apart from each other.
